In a recent announcement, the National Medical Commission (NMC) has unveiled a comprehensive list of colleges set to embark on a journey of academic expansion. These institutions are either introducing entirely new postgraduate courses or increasing the intake of postgraduate seats for the upcoming academic year.
List of Colleges that will be Starting New Postgraduate Course (PG)
The Details Unveiled: 154 Colleges Offering Fresh PG Courses
The eagerly awaited list features an impressive count of 154 colleges poised to offer novel postgraduate courses. Among the exciting additions are MD programs in Immunology Haematology and Blood Transfusion, MCh in Plastic and Reconstructive Surgery, MD in Emergency Medicine, MD in Forensic Medicine, and many others.
Seating Growth: 50 Colleges Amplifying PG Seats
In addition to the introduction of new courses, the list highlights approximately 50 colleges that are set to amplify their postgraduate seats for the upcoming academic year.

Official NMC Notification: Insights into the Application Process
The official notification from the NMC sheds light on the meticulous process behind these developments. With reference to applications received from medical institutions, the commission has communicated extensively, sending notifications to 204 online applications. These communications have been directed to the respective medical institutions and colleges for their information and necessary actions within the stipulated timeline.
The notification states, “A list containing application IDs of each of the aforesaid 204 online applications is attached with this public notice for general information.”
Requests for Withdrawal: A Glimpse Behind the Scenes
In a transparent move, the NMC also disclosed that 10 medical institutions and colleges had requested the withdrawal of their applications for the initiation of new postgraduate medical courses and the expansion of seats in postgraduate medical courses for the academic year 2024-25. The requests underwent careful consideration in the Medical Assessment and Rating Board (MARB), with approvals granted accordingly.
